> Changes in 1.4.16 (2025-02-21):
>
> * aven: Improve "Colour by Survey".  Surveys whose names only differ in the
>   final character tended to get visually similar colours (often
>   indistinguishable), but now should get very different colours.  Reported
> by
>   Eric C. Landgraf and Patrick Warren.
>
> * aven: Add "Find" item to right-click menu on survey tree which triggers a
>   search for the survey or station that was right-clicked on which
> highlights
>   with a yellow blob on each station, like double-clicking used to before
>   1.2.36.  Requested by Patrick Warren.
>
> * cavern: Fix calculation of convergence which could incorrectly give zero
>   with some PROJ versions < 9.3.0.  Unclear exactly which versions are
>   affected, but seen with PROJ 8.2 and can't affect PROJ >= 9.3.0.
> Reported by
>   Eric C. Landgraf.
>
> * cavern: Report approximate true grid convergence range which provides a
> way
>   to assess if the representative location(s) specified by `*declination
> auto`
>   are suitable.  Fixes #141, reported by Eric C. Landgraf
>
> * cavern: Support Compass 'C' shot flag.  In Compass this causes flagged
> legs
>   to not be subject to loop closure.  Survex now sets the SDs of such legs
> to
>   1mm, so flagged legs can still move slightly during loop closure.
> Previously
>   Survex ignore this flag entirely.
>
> * Document Microsoft Windows version requirements.
>
> * Enable SSE2 by default on 32-bit x86.  Intel CPUs without SSE2 were
>   discontinued ~18 years ago so it seems very unlikely anyone is actually
> still
>   using one for Survex.  We keep hitting testcase failures due to excess
>   precision from 387 FP instructions, and the time spent adjusting
> testcases to
>   avoid these would be better spent on new features, etc.
